Breaking Down the Features of Shakespeare Stainless Steel Ratchet Rail Mnt
Specifications
The Shakespeare Stainless Steel Ratchet Rail Mnt is constructed from durable stainless steel. It features a 1in-14 threaded mount. This is a standard size for most marine antennas. It’s designed to fit 7/8in to 1in rails. This covers the most common sizes found on boats. It’s suitable for antennas up to 8 feet in length. The inclusion of a cable slot eliminates the need to remove most factory-installed connectors during installation.
These specifications are important. The stainless steel ensures long-lasting corrosion resistance in a marine environment. The 1in-14 thread is a universal standard. This ensures compatibility with a wide range of antennas. The rail size compatibility and cable slot simplify installation.
